Step-by-step explanation:
Given:
Tar present in 1 cigarette = 5 mg
Nicotine present in 1 cigarette = 0.4 mg
Number of cigarettes in 1 pack = 20
thus,
Tar present in 1 pack of cigarette = 5 × 20 = 100 mg
Nicotine present in 1 pack of cigarette = 0.4 × 20 = 8 mg
now,
1 oz = 28349.5 mg
thus,
for 4 oz = 4 × 28349.5 mg = 113398 mg
Therefore,
Number of packs required for 4 oz ( 113398 mg ) tar
=
= 1133.98 packs ≈ 1134
also,
Number of packs required for 1 g (1000 mg) nicotine
=
= 125 packs

Answer:
The approximation is 0.2( real value is 0.19)
Step-by-step explanation:
In this question, we are to calculate the best approximation if in a pack of cards labeled 1 to 21 , the card selected is a multiple of 5
First we know that the total number of options in our sample space is 21; from 1 to 21
now let’s get the multiples of 5. we have 5,10,15 and 20
The probability of selecting a multiple of 5 is thus; 4/21 . This can be approximately be said to be 0.2 ( actual value is 0.19)
